How long is a long time? 5 cranks? 50?

The AEM takes a few cranks (5 say) and then should start. I've had problems with the engine cranking continually but not starting due to a slightly low battery. But then it starts first go on a roll start.

Other things you need to consider is whether or not the AEM was correctly set up for the 650s. Did they use the Battery Offset Wizard and specify 650cc RC Eng injectors? Did they do the "Change Injector Size" process after swapping injectors?

I just went from 550s to 750s and had no issues.
